Wood and Composite Options Compared
Choosing the right materials for an outdoor deck requires a careful balance of longevity and aesthetics. Residents often face the choice between natural wood and composite alternatives. Natural wood, often chosen for its natural beauty and warmth, offers a enduring look but may need regular care to prevent warping and rot. On the other hand, composite materials, crafted from a blend of recycled wood fibers and plastic, offers a low-maintenance alternative, resisting fading and splintering over time. While wood can enhance a classic look, composite materials offer a current look with a variety of colors and textures. At the end of the day, the selection is based on desired longevity, personal preferences, and budget considerations, making it essential for residents to evaluate the merits of each material carefully.
Weather Resistance Elements
When considering outdoor deck materials, recognizing the importance of weather resistance is vital for guaranteeing lasting durability and visual appeal. Various materials respond differently to environmental factors, influencing their lifespan and maintenance needs. For instance, composite decking is built to handle moisture, UV radiation, and temperature variations, making it a preferred option for homeowners looking for low-maintenance solutions. On the other hand, natural wood may be vulnerable to rot and pest damage without proper treatment and care. Furthermore, climate plays a crucial role; regions experiencing high humidity levels may benefit from materials with superior moisture resistance. Ultimately, picking the ideal decking material means finding the right balance between durability, design, and local weather considerations, ensuring a beautiful outdoor space that withstands the elements.

How to Prepare Your Deck for Every Season
Preparing a deck for every season ensures its lasting condition and improves use throughout the year. In spring, homeowners should inspect for winter damage, clean the surface, and apply a protective sealant to defend against moisture. Summer preparations involve routine maintenance cleaning and ensuring that furniture and accessories are UV-resistant to avoid discoloration.
As autumn arrives, it is crucial to clear leaves and debris to avoid mold and mildew growth, while also examining for loose boards or nails. Moreover, winter readiness calls for comprehensive cleaning and administering an ice-melting agent to safeguard against damage from snow and ice.
Protecting the deck with a durable tarp can also shield it from severe weather conditions. By following these seasonal upkeep measures, homeowners can ensure their decks remain structurally sound, practical, and aesthetically pleasing year-round, enhancing outdoor recreation regardless of the season.
Essential Deck Maintenance Tips for Durability
Maintaining a deck necessitates consistent care and diligence to secure its longevity and aesthetic appeal. Regular cleaning is essential; sweeping away debris and washing the surface with a gentle cleaner helps prevent the growth of mold and mildew. Inspecting for loose boards, nails, or screws is vital, as these can lead to safety hazards and additional damage.
Using a protective sealant every few years can guard the wood from moisture and UV rays, greatly increasing its durability. During seasonal changes, it is recommended to inspect for signs of deterioration, such as cracking or discoloration, and tackle these concerns without delay. Additionally, keeping planters and furniture elevated can stop moisture from collecting beneath. By implementing these care recommendations, homeowners can be confident their decks stay safe, attractive, and functional for the long term.
Tips for Choosing the Perfect Deck Builder for Your Project
How do homeowners go about finding the most qualified deck builder for their project? As a starting point, they should look for suggestions from friends, family, or online reviews to pinpoint reliable builders. Next, verifying credentials is vital; homeowners should ensure the builder holds proper licensing and insurance to safeguard against possible liabilities.
Additionally, examining a builder's previous work can provide insight into their workmanship and aesthetic. Property owners should request references and make contact to measure satisfaction levels from past clients.
In addition, collecting multiple estimates will enable a comparison of the prices and services offered, guaranteeing that homeowners are aware of the benefits delivered by each builder.
Ultimately, open communication is vital; a good builder will listen to project ideas and offer knowledgeable input, fostering a collaborative atmosphere. By following these steps, homeowners can confidently choose a deck builder who aligns with their vision and budget, ultimately enhancing their outdoor space.

What Is the Typical Duration of a Deck Installation?
A typical deck installation commonly requires between one to three weeks to complete, based on the size, materials, and overall complexity involved. Site preparation and weather conditions may also affect the total timeline.
What Permits Are Required for Deck Construction?
In most cases, deck construction requires construction permits, which may include zoning approvals and structural assessments. Local regulations vary, so speaking with a municipal office or a licensed contractor is necessary to guarantee compliance with local requirements.
Is It Possible to Build a Deck on Uneven Ground?
Building a deck on sloped ground is achievable, but necessitates careful consideration and suitable techniques, such as using a raised framework or adaptable footings. Adequate runoff control and stabilization are critical to secure durability and safety.
How Much Does Deck Installation Typically Cost?
The typical cost of deck installation usually ranges from $15 to $35 per square foot, influenced by materials, design complexity, and regional labor rates. Property owners should factor in extra costs related to permits and site preparation.
Are Environmentally Friendly Decking Options Available?
There are eco-friendly decking options available, including composite materials made from recycled plastics and wood fibers, sustainably sourced hardwoods, and bamboo. These alternatives reduce environmental impact while providing durable and attractive outdoor solutions.
